Powerflushing Your Central Heating

Keeping your central heating system running smoothly is crucial for a comfortable home and low energy bills. Over time, debris like rust, scale, and sludge can build up in the radiators, reducing efficiency and potentially leading to costly repairs. This is where a powerflush comes in. A central heating powerflush is a specialized procedure that removes this debris buildup from your system, restoring its performance to like-new condition.

During a powerflush, a specialized machine circulates a cleaning solution through your heating system. This chemical mixture effectively breaks down the debris, flushing it out of the system and leaving behind a clean and efficient network of pipes and radiators.
